Rudimental To Release Sophomore Album 'We The Generation' In September

Tuesday, 19 May 2015 Written by Laura Johnson

Rudimental will release their sophomore album, 'We The Generation', in September.

The follow up to their 2013 debut, 'Home', is due September 18 through Major Toms, the four piece's newly formed record label, and Asylum Records. The new album boasts guests appearances by artists such as Lianne La Havas, Ella Eyre, Bobby Womack, Will Heard and Anne-Marie, the first act to be signed to Major Toms.

Meanwhile, check out the first cut to be shared from the new record, Never Let You Go, and the artwork, below.

Rudimental will be making the rounds on the festival circuit this summer, calling at Radio 1's Big Weekend, Wild Life Festival - which they organised with Disclosure - Parklife, Glastonbury, T In The Park, Lovebox, Boardmasters, Belsonic and Sundown. They will also play Wembley Stadium on July 11, supporting Ed Sheeran.
